- Community Engagement Manager - America's Future Washington, DC Job Details Full-time | Contract 1 day ago Qualifications LinkedIn Community outreach programs Guest relations Operations management Volunteer management Inventory management Event coordination Social media marketing strategy development Email marketing campaigns Process improvement Data reporting Mid-level X (Twitter) 3 years Schedule management Salesforce Cloud Entrepreneurship Content creation SurveyMonkey surveys Data entry Video production TikTok Facebook CRM system proficiency Office management Instagram Full Job Description The Koch Associate Program (KAP) is a career accelerator for early to mid-career professionals with a drive to tackle our country's most pressing challenges in more effective, principled ways. KAP equips associates with the tools, mindsets, and community to succeed as social entrepreneurs—individuals excited to find new and better ways to break barriers and eliminate injustice. Associates spend one day each week engaging in experiential learning with Stand Together Fellowships and work at one of our many partner organizations the rest of the week. Our curriculum is designed to supercharge your development and equip you for long-term success as you seek to have an impact on the problems that prevent people from realizing their potential.
